A leading, fast-growing communications agency is searching for an experienced Account Director to join the agency to take ownership of one of their flagship accounts.

As Account Director, you will act as the strategic lead across a major integrated marketing, engagement, and communications programme. You’ll deepen senior client relationships, shape annual and quarterly strategies, and guide multidisciplinary teams to deliver impactful campaigns across internal communications, employee engagement, and in-store activation. This role suits someone who brings a blend of commercial awareness, strategic clarity, and creative curiosity - someone who thrives in a fast-paced, collaborative agency environment and is confident advising senior stakeholders.

Key Responsibilities
  • Client & Strategy Leadership: Act as the senior day-to-day partner for a major client, offering strategic guidance aligned to business priorities. Develop integrated communication and engagement strategies spanning digital, experiential, and traditional channels. Champion high creative and strategic standards across all work.
  • Team & Delivery Management: Lead and mentor account and project management teams, driving collaboration, accountability, and delivery excellence. Oversee resourcing, workflow, and cross-agency collaboration. Ensure consistent campaign quality, compliance, and smooth on-site activation support.
  • Commercial & Financial Ownership: Own budgeting, forecasting, billing, and account profitability. Identify and convert opportunities for upsell, cross-sell, and account growth. Lead proposals, pitches, and proactive strategic recommendations.
  • Measurement & Reporting: Define campaign KPIs and deliver meaningful reporting and insight using performance analytics and GA4. Lead quarterly reviews and present strategic recommendations at a senior level.

Experience

To be considered for this position, you'll need to have experience in the following:

  • Proven experience as an Account Director within a communications, engagement, or integrated marketing agency.
  • Experience ideally across B2B and B2C audiences.
  • A strategic mindset, with the ability to simplify complexity and influence senior stakeholders.
  • Confidence in managing large-scale programmes, budgets, and cross-functional teams.
  • Skilled in team and budget management.

Remuneration

£55-65k depending on experience. Hybrid working with occasional meetings in London or Sussex.
